LP school teachers seek HC intervention

SHILLONG: Some of the temporary government LP school teachers from West Garo Hills, particularly from Ampati sub division, have sought the intervention of High Court of Meghalaya questioning the regularisation process.
The court, after hearing the counsel for the parties, issued notice to the state government and the matter will be again heard on July 1. According to the petitioners, their service was extended till August this year.
